Best 15146 Pennsylvania Public Preschools (2025-26)

For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 307 students in 15146, PA.
The top ranked public preschool in 15146, PA is University Park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public preschool in zipcode 15146 have an average math proficiency score of 77% (versus the Pennsylvania public pre school average of 28%), and reading proficiency score of 77% (versus the 38% statewide average). Pre schools in 15146, PA have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 1% of Pennsylvania public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 49% of the student body (majority Black and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public preschool average of 55% (majority Black and Hispanic).
